Abstract

The utility model discloses a tripod of a standard shaping external hanging rack at a building assembled residential building lighting well part, which relates to the technical field of building construction.A supporting frame comprises a vertical bracket attached to a wall body, an oblique bracket connected with the vertical bracket to form a triangular structure, and a transverse bracket, wherein two ends of the transverse bracket are respectively connected and fixed with the vertical bracket and the oblique bracket; the vertical supports are connected and fixed to the wall body through connecting pieces at the positions of the mounting holes, the steel frame framework is arranged on the tops of the vertical supports and the transverse supports of the support frames, and a working platform is laid on the steel frame framework. According to the utility model, a plurality of support frames are fixedly installed on the wall surface of the construction position of the lighting well, the steel frame framework is arranged at the top of each support frame, the working platform is laid on the steel frame framework, and the support frames and the steel frame framework can be transported to a construction site after standardized production, so that the construction workload of the construction site is greatly reduced, the construction period is favorably shortened, and the construction efficiency is improved.

Background
The outer hanging protection frame is a temporary structure used in the building construction process, is a workbench erected for ensuring the safety of high-altitude operation and smoothly performing construction, and is an indispensable structure for high-altitude construction. The externally hung protective frame needs to have sufficient bearing capacity, rigidity and stability that it should not collapse and deform, tilt, sway or twist beyond allowable requirements under construction load.
The construction of the light well of the prefabricated residential building is one of the construction occasions in which an external hanging type protection frame must be arranged. At present, an externally-hung protective frame used for construction of a light well part of an assembled residential building is generally formed by on-site welding construction, the on-site operation amount is large, the difficulty is high, the protective frame needs to be cut and dismantled after the light well construction is completed, the construction efficiency is influenced, and the protective frame is difficult to recycle after being cut and dismantled and is not beneficial to control of construction cost.

As shown in fig. 1 to 3, the structural relationship is as follows: the support frame comprises support frames 1 which are fixedly arranged on a wall body, wherein each support frame 1 comprises a vertical support 11 attached to the wall body, an oblique support 12 connected with the vertical support 11 to form a triangular structure, and a transverse support 13 of which two ends are respectively connected and fixed with the vertical support 11 and the oblique support 12, the oblique support 12 is obliquely and upwards arranged, and the bottom end of the oblique support 12 is connected and fixed with the bottom end of the vertical support 11;
a vertical mounting groove 111 is formed in the middle of the vertical support 11, a mounting hole is formed in the mounting groove 111, at least two connecting plates 112 are arranged in the mounting groove 111, positioning holes 113 are formed in the connecting plates 112, the positioning holes 113 are arranged corresponding to the mounting hole, and each connecting plate 112 is fixedly connected with the vertical support 11 through at least two connecting bolts 114; the vertical bracket 11 is fixedly connected to the wall body at the position of the mounting hole through a connecting piece;
the steel framework 2 is erected on the tops of the vertical support 11 and the transverse support 13 of each support frame 1, and the working platform 3 is laid on the steel framework.
Preferably, the steel frame structure 2 comprises a steel frame structure frame 21 in a frame-shaped structure, the shape of the steel frame structure frame 21 corresponds to the shape of the wall body and the installation position of each support frame 1, and the steel frame structure inner support 22 is arranged in the steel frame structure frame 21 and is connected and fixed with the steel frame structure frame 21; the working platform 3 is laid on the top of the steel framework frame 21 and the steel framework inner support 22.
Preferably, the top of the steel frame 21 is further provided with steel frame posts 23 for limiting the working platform 3.
Preferably, the steel frame inner support 22 is a rigid net structure.
Preferably, the diagonal support 12 and the lateral support 13 are made of steel sections, and the vertical support 11 is made of channel steel.
Preferably, the connecting plate 112 is an elliptical plate.
When in specific use, the method comprises the following steps:
step one, mounting the connecting plates 112 on the support frame 1 one by one;
the process of mounting the single connection plate 112 is: placing the connecting plate 112 in the mounting groove 111 of the vertical support 11, aligning the positioning hole 111 with the mounting hole, and then connecting and fixing the connecting plate 112 and the vertical support 11 by using the connecting bolt 114;
selecting a proper position according to the condition of a construction site, and installing and fixing each support frame 1 on a wall body;
the installation process of a single support frame 1 is as follows: the vertical support 11 is attached to the wall surface, and the connecting piece sequentially penetrates through the corresponding positioning hole 111 and the corresponding mounting hole to be connected and fixed with the wall body;
step three, after all the support frames 1 are installed, erecting the steel framework 2 on the tops of the vertical support 11 and the inclined support 12 of each support frame 1;
fourthly, laying the working platform 3 on the top of the steel framework 2, wherein the operating platform 3 can be a thick steel scaffold board, a steel wire mesh sheet is fully sealed on the vertical surface of the operating platform, a skirting board is hung at the bottom of the outer steel wire protective net, and the surface of the operating platform 3 is fully painted with paint;
fifthly, constructing a light well of the residential building;
and step six, after the construction is finished, dismantling and recovering the support frames 1 for the next use.
